Output 83620e3d033eaad349151e6307b20cd7f8ef2ff3fbaec2f238dad73fa09d79c4:4

value
2609865
script pubkey
OP_0 OP_PUSHBYTES_20 ca8bc8c0ec23fac37e1b6d75d7c42e2cd5cd8b43
address
ltc1qe29u3s8vy0avxlsmd46a03pw9n2umz6rhyea56
transaction
83620e3d033eaad349151e6307b20cd7f8ef2ff3fbaec2f238dad73fa09d79c4
spent
true